Starting the week of November 5th, EEE will begin outreach workshops with Main Street School of Performing Arts. Although we love producing jazz shows in the Twin Cities, Eclectic Edge Ensemble is also devoted to outreach within our local dance community and in schools all over the metro area. We are proud to be a part of arts education at Main Street School of Performing Arts.
Main Street School of Performing Arts is a tuition free public charter school for grades 9 through 12, sponsored by the University of St. Thomas, conveniently located in the heart of Hopkins. MSSPA is open to all high school students throughout the metro area and offers students an integrated program of superior academic standards and an arts-focused education. MSSPA's meets all graduation requirement of the State of Minnesota and offers Advanced Placement classes in all academic areas. MSSPA also presents students with beginning through advanced level classes in Music, Theatre and Dance not offered at all public high schools. Main Street School of Performing Arts offers smaller class sizes, greater personal attention from fully licensed instructors, guidance and counseling, special education and the fullest production schedule of any four year Arts High School in the Twin Cities.
